Abstract

This research aims to analyze what is the cause roots of the increasing divorced rate caused by economy problems. The method use in this research is Root Cause Analysis (RCA). RCA is structure step by step technique that focused on find the cause of the problems and the solution rather than overcome the symptoms. This method good enough to help government understand the problems to achieve permanent solution. Applied RCA in this research is to inform what is happen (sourced from Badilag data where divorce rate is increasing): why did it happen (root of problems investigation analysis displayed in diagrams fishbone) and what is to be done to prevent something like that happening again (in the form of action plan).

Abstract

This article examines that welfare and placement of retired Government Employees with Work Agreements (PPPK) at the Ministry of Religion. With the enactment of Law Number 20 of 2023, which regulates the rights of ASN, including PPPK, this study aims to evaluate the welfare conditions of PPPK retirees as well as the challenges and opportunities in their placement. The research method used is a case study and documentation analysis. The results of the study indicate that although PPPK are entitled to pension insurance, there are still several obstacles in its implementation, such as a lack of access to health services and training programs. The recommendations from this study are the need to increase pension benefits, provide comprehensive health insurance, and develop training programs to improve the welfare of retired PPPK.
